
Site Safety Supervisor - Advanced Manufacturing
Job Description
- Implement and monitor site-specific HSE policies and procedures in line with local regulations and project requirements
- Conduct daily site inspections, audits, and safety walkabouts to identify hazards and ensure compliance
- Lead toolbox talks, safety briefings, and training sessions for site personnel and subcontractors
- Ensure proper use of PPE (Personal Protective Equipment) and enforce safety protocols at all times
- Investigate incidents, near-misses, and accidents, and prepare detailed incident reports and corrective actions
- Coordinate with project managers, engineers, contractors, and clients to maintain a safe work environment
- Oversee high-risk activities such as working at heights, confined spaces, electrical works, and chemical handling
- Maintain and update all safety documentation, permits-to-work, and compliance records
- Support emergency response planning and drills
- Diploma or Degree in Occupational Health & Safety, Engineering, or related field
- Minimum 5 years of HSE experience, preferably in semiconductor, cleanroom, or high-tech construction projects
- Strong knowledge of local safety regulations and international standards (e.g., OSHA, ISO 45001)
- Yellow Book Certification
